Bitcoin Core là gì?

Trong bài viết về Bitcoin node, Beat Tiền Ảo đã giới thiệu tới các bạn 1 node trong mạng Bitcoin blockchain là gì? Và cách tạo và vận hành 1 node trên mạng Bitcoin như thế nào.

Trong bài này, chúng ta tiếp tục tìm hiểu 1 phần mềm quan trọng và phổ biến nhất trong việc tạo 1 nút mạng và tham gia sâu vào mạng lướt Bitcoin.

Bitcoin Core là gì?

Hầu hết những nhà đầu tư mới tham gia thị trường tiền ảo chỉ quan tâm đến việc tìm kiếm các đồng tiền tiềm năng và giao dịch sao cho hiệu quả. Có một điều mà rất ít ai quan tâm tới đó chính là ví lưu trữ tiền điện tử. Và Bitcoincore chính là ứng dụng mà chúng tôi đang muốn đề cập tới.

Bitcoin Core hay được gọi là BitcoinCore là một dự án nguồn mở được phát triển bởi Bitcoin. Với phần mềm Bitcoin Core, chúng ta có thể tạo nút và tham gia vào mạng lưới Bitcoin Blockchain. Hiện tại, Bitcoincore là một phần mềm mở miễn phí và hỗ trợ người dùng ví Bitcoin xác minh đầy đủ các các khoản phải chi.

Bitcoin core là gì?
Bitcoin core là gì?

Người ta coi Bitcoin Core là phiên bản đời sau của đồng tiền điện tử Bitcoin. Và cũng như các bạn đã biết thì đồng tiền Bitcoin được tạo ra bởi Satoshi Nakamoto vào năm 2008. Do đó, phần mềm Bitcoin Core lúc ban đầu được sản xuất dưới cái tên Bitcoin. Tuy nhiên, để phân biệt với mạng thì phần mềm này đã được đổi tên thành Bitcoin Core hoặc đôi khi được sử dụng là Satoshi Client.

Theo như nguồn thông tin cho biết, phần mềm Bitcoin Core được thiết kế với mục đích xác định chính xác các khối hợp lệ trên blockchain. Thêm vào đó, ứng dụng này cũng đã bao gồm cả ví điện tử cung cấp mức độ bảo mật cao và sự riêng tư tuyệt đối dành cho người dùng.

Tuy nhiên, bên cạnh những ưu điểm đó thì Bitcoin Core vẫn chưa được tập trung phát triển mạnh mẽ nên vẫn còn ít tính năng và chưa được khắc phục vấn đề dung lượng, bộ nhớ.

Nhưng dù có thế nào đi chăng nữa thì Bitcoin Core vẫn sẽ là một trong những sáng tạo được phát minh bởi con người hiện đại nhất lịch sử Internet hiện nay.

Đặc điểm của Bitcoin Core là gì

Phần mềm Bitcoincore được lập trình nhằm mục đích quyết định lựa chọn blockchain chứa các giao dịch hợp lệ. Những người sử dụng Bitcoin Core chỉ cần đồng ý đưa giao dịch cho blockchain đó. Và đặc điểm của Bitcoin Core chi tiết như sau:

  • Phân cấp: Cho phép người sử dụng lưu trữ Bitcoin phân cấp. Những người dùng sẽ tự chạy các node đầy đủ Bitcoin Core của riêng họ. Trong đó, mỗi node đầy đủ đó sẽ tuân theo các quy tắc chính xác giống nhau nhằm quyết định xem blockchain nào là hợp lệ (Người ta hay gọi node đầy đủ là full node)
  • Không bỏ phiếu: Không có quá trình bỏ phiếu hay biểu quyết liên quan. Chỉ có các phần mềm riêng lẻ hoạt động tuân theo quy tắc toán học được đưa ra giống hệt nhau với mục đích chính là để đánh giá các block giống nhau và đưa ra quyết định blockchain nào hợp lệ
Các tính năng chính của phần mềm Bitcoin core
Các đặc điểm chính của phần mềm Bitcoin core

Thỏa thuận được chia sẻ sẽ cho phép những người dùng như bạn chấp nhận loại Bitcoin hợp lệ. Bên cạnh đó, bạn cũng phải thực thi các nguyên tắc của Bitcoin, kể cả những người khai thác lâu năm cũng phải làm như vậy.

Ngoài việc nâng cấp chất lượng phân cấp Bitcoin thì người dùng Bitcoincore cũng sẽ nhận được một số đặc điểm như sau:

  • Giúp tăng mức độ bảo mật cho Bitcoin
  • Tính năng bảo mật không có sẵn  trong các ví điện tử khác
  • Giao diện người dùng và tính năng được thiết kế một cách hoàn hảo nhất

Các chức năng của phần mềm Bitcoin Core

Phần mềm Bitcoin Core cung cấp cho người dùng vô vàn các tính năng thú vị khác nhau. Có thể kể tới một vài tính năng độc đáo bao gồm:

  • Xác nhận đầy đủ: Bitcoincore đảm bảo mọi block và các giao dịch mà chúng chấp nhận đều là hợp lệ. Điều này không chỉ giúp tăng bảo mật cho bạn mà còn hỗ trợ ngăn chặn các công ty khai thác và ngân hàng kiểm soát Bitcoin nữa.
  • Đảm bảo quyền riêng tư tốt hơn: Bitcoin Core cung cấp các tính năng bảo mật độc quyền cho người sử dụng. Điều này sẽ khiến cho việc liên kết người dùng với giao dịch trở nên khó khăn hơn.
  • Tính năng bảo mật tốt: Một điểm đặc biệt về Bitcoin Core đó chính là chúng sử dụng nhiều tài nguyên hơn các loại ví thông thường. Dù sử dụng nhiều nhưng chúng vẫn đảm bảo sự thuận tiện cho bạn khi chạy trên máy tính và kết nối Internet
  • Giao diện người dùng được thiết kế tốt: Ví Bitcoincore sở hữu nhiều tính năng vượt trội mà các loại ví điện tử khác không có
  • Hỗ trợ Network: Ứng dụng Bitcoin Core hỗ trợ người dùng cơ chế ngang hàng. Nhưng điều này lại không mang lại nhiều lợi ích như giúp lưu trữ Bitcoin phi tập trung. Dù là vậy, tuy nhiên đây là một cách dễ dàng để người dùng đóng góp cho những người có ít kết nối hơn.
Các chức năng của phần mềm Bitcoin Core
Các chức năng của phần mềm Bitcoin Core

Khả năng tương thích của phần mềm Bitcoin Core

Sau khi được tìm hiểu xong một số thông tin cơ bản về Bitcoin Core, các bạn hãy cùng chúng tôi đi khám phá xem khả năng tương thích của phần mềm này như thế nào nhé.

  • Hệ điều hành hỗ trợ phần mềm

Ban đầu, phần mềm Bitcoin Core chỉ bao gồm một ví tiền điện tử được thiết kế dành riêng cho hệ điều hành Windows. Sau một khoảng thời gian, nhà phát triển đã cập nhật để giúp phần mềm tương thích với các hệ điều hành khác. Và tính tới thời điểm hiện nay thì Bitcoin Core đã tương thích với một số hệ điều hành sau: Windows, Mac, OS X, Linux, Ubuntu, ARM Linux.

  • Tiền điện tử

Ứng dụng Bitcoin core được phát triển dựa trên đồng tiền Bitcoin. Do đó, ví điện tử này chỉ đang hỗ trợ lưu trữ với đồng tiền Bitcoin.

  • Chi phí

Phần mềm Bitcoin Core hỗ trợ cài đặt hoàn toàn miễn phí. Tuy nhiên, để được sử dụng toàn bộ tính năng, giao diện của phần mềm thì bạn sẽ phải chịu thêm một số chi phí bao gồm: Chi phí băng thông (Dữ liệu) và chi phí giao dịch.

Phí sử dụng Bitcoin core
Phí sử dụng Bitcoin core

Điều kiện để mở tài khoản ví Bitcoin Core

Thị trường tiền điện tử là một kênh đầu tư sinh lời cực kỳ hiệu quả. Tuy nhiên, đi đôi với lợi nhuận lớn thì bạn luôn phải lo lắng tới rủi ro và một điều quan trọng nữa đó là các trang bị đi kèm. Và Bitcoin Core chính là trang bị mà chúng tôi nói tới.

Để mở được tài khoản ví Bitcoin Core thì các bạn cần phải đáp ứng được một số yêu cầu bắt buộc như sau:

  • Thừa khoảng 200GB dung lượng ổ cứng để có thể chứa được toàn bộ blockchain Bitcoin. Đồng thời, bạn cũng cần phải tính toán cẩn thận để có dung lượng cho các giao dịch tương lai
  • Đảm bảo kết nối Internet ổn định và tốt nhất là với lưu lượng băng thông không giới hạn
  • Cần có thẻ nhớ USB để sao lưu ví
  • Máy tính đảm bảo chất lượng để có thể bảo mật cho ví một cách tốt nhất. Sau quá trình cài đặt, bạn cũng nên giữ cho máy tính sạch sẽ và thường xuyên theo dõi quá trình duyệt web. Ngoài ra, bạn cũng nên sử dụng phần mềm chống virus và đảm bảo rằng quét USB để sử dụng sao lưu định kỳ.

Hướng dẫn mở ví điện tử Bitcoin Core đơn giản nhất

Như vậy, các bạn đã có cho mình cái nhìn tổng quan nhất về ví điện tử Bitcoin Core. Vậy làm thế nào để mở Bitcoin Core? Bạn hãy chú ý theo dõi các bước làm của chúng tôi ở dưới đây nhé:

  • Bước 1: Tải Bitcoin core

Việc đầu tiên các bạn cần phải làm đó chính là tải phần mềm Bitcoin Core xuống máy tính của mình. Lưu ý, tại đây, các bạn hãy lựa chọn hệ điều hành mà mình đang sử dụng để tải xuống phần mềm tương thích nhất nhé.

Tải phần mềm Bitcoin core
Tải phần mềm Bitcoin core
  • Bước 2: Chạy phần mềm

Sau khi tải xuống thành công, các bạn hãy tiến hành khởi động phần mềm nhé. Bước này bạn sẽ phải thực hiện tải xuống lịch sử giao dịch hiện có hơn 100GB. Do đó, sẽ tốn rất nhiều thời gian để bước này hoàn thiện.

Bên cạnh đó, bạn cũng phải đảm bảo rằng máy tính của mình được kết nối ổn định với Wifi để tránh những gián đoạn có thể xảy ra. Chỉ như vậy, tốc độ khởi động phần mềm mới tăng và sẽ được khởi động nhanh chóng.

Hướng dẫn sử dụng Bitcoin core
Hướng dẫn sử dụng Bitcoin core: Khởi động phần mềm
  • Bước 3: Thực hiện các thao tác mở tài khoản

Sau khi quá trình tải xuống đã hoàn tất, các bạn hãy nhấn chọn vào nút Setting ở góc bên tay trái màn hình rồi lựa chọn vào mục Encrypt Wallet để đặt mật khẩu.

Cài đặt mật khẩu Bitcoin core
Cài đặt mật khẩu Bitcoin core

Lưu ý, khi đặt mật khẩu, các bạn nên đặt mật khẩu dễ nhớ nhưng không được dễ đoán nhé. Hãy ghi lại mật khẩu của mình ra đâu đó chỉ mình bạn biết để sau này chẳng may bạn quên mật khẩu thì còn có thể mở được tài khoản.

Khi thiết lập mật khẩu xong, giao diện chính của ứng dụng sẽ đóng lại. Lúc này bạn hãy để im, không được tìm cách hủy bỏ quá trình cài đặt. Bởi điều đó sẽ gây ảnh hưởng rất lớn tới ví và ứng dụng blockchain client của bạn.

Bạn hãy đợi 5 – 10 phút để ứng dụng mở trở lại. Khi đó, bạn nên khởi động lại máy một lần nữa rồi mở vào phần mềm. Lúc này, giao diện sẽ yêu cầu bạn đăng nhập để truy cập được vào hệ thống. Bạn hãy điền chính xác mật khẩu và tài khoản mà mình đã tạo bên trên để được quyền truy cập nhé.

  • Bước 4: Sao lưu ví và private key

Khi đã truy cập được vào hệ thống thành công, các bạn hãy lựa chọn nút File ở góc bên trái màn hình rồi nhấn chọn Backup Wallet. Thực hiện xong các thao tác trên, bạn hãy chọn lưu bản sao lưu. File giữ địa chỉ ví Bitcoin sẽ được tạo tự động cùng với private key của ví.

Bạn nên sao chép ví vào hai hoặc nhiều USB bởi các chuyên gia khuyên rằng thực hiện việc này nhiều rất sẽ mang lại rất nhiều lợi ích cho bạn.

Sao lưu ví Bitcoin core
Sao lưu ví Bitcoin core

Thực hiện sao lưu ví thành công thì các bạn hãy chuyển tới thao tác sao lưu private key nhé. Bạn hãy thực hiện theo các bước như sau: Bấm chọn Help -> Debug Window –> Console rồi nhập mật khẩu bạn vừa tạo lúc trước. Sau đó, sao lưu private key trên giấy giống như mật khẩu và nhấp vào ô “X” ở góc bên phải màn hình để xóa Console. Như vậy, các bạn đã hoàn thành mở ví Bitcoincore rồi đó.

Đánh giá ưu, nhược điểm của ứng dụng Bitcoin Core

Bitcoin core là một ứng dụng được các chuyên gia trong giới đánh giá không cao. Bởi chúng sở hữu ít ưu điểm và nhược điểm thì lại nhiều vô kể. Về chi tiết ưu, nhược điểm của Bitcoin Core sẽ như sau:

Ưu điểm

Xét về ưu điểm thì Bitcoin core được đánh giá cao với một số đặc điểm bao gồm:

  • Là một node có full xác nhận giao dịch và chuyển tiếp trên mạng lưới Bitcoin. Ví cũng không yêu cầu bên thứ 3 phải xác minh giao dịch mà thay vào đó, người xác minh giao dịch chính là bạn
  • Bitcoin core được thiết kế là một phần mềm mã nguồn mở và được trang bị tính năng giúp mang lại sự minh bạch đầy đủ
  • Giúp đảm bảo quyền riêng tư nhờ sử dụng các địa chỉ xoay vòng. Đồng thời, ứng dụng cũng sử dụng Tor làm proxy để bảo vệ ẩn danh.
  • Kiểm soát toàn bộ các chi phí nhờ đề xuất lệ phí

Nhược điểm

Sau khi biết rõ ưu điểm của Bitcoincore là gì rồi thì bây giờ chúng ta sẽ tiến đến những nhược điểm của ứng dụng này nhé. Như đã nói ở trên thì Bitcoin Core ưu điểm thì ít mà nhược điểm thì lại nhiều vô kể. Do đó, chúng tôi sẽ chỉ liệt kê một vài nhược điểm bị nhiều người dùng phản hồi nhất. Cụ thể đó là các nhược điểm như sau:

  • Quá trình cài đặt, tải xuống tốn rất nhiều thời gian và đòi hỏi người dùng phải có tính kiên nhẫn
  • Bitcoin Core chiếm rất nhiều dung lượng bởi đây là một ứng dụng client Bitcoin đầy đủ
  • Người dùng Bitcoin Core sẽ bị hạn chế băng thông từ nhà cung cấp dịch vụ Internet mỗi khi chạy ứng dụng client
  • Với những nhà đầu tư mới tham gia hoặc không có quá nhiều chuyên môn thì sẽ không thể sử dụng được ứng dụng này
  • Ví Bitcoin Core hiện chỉ đang hỗ trợ laptop, máy tính cá nhân
  • Rủi ro từ Virus sẽ là điều mà bạn nhận được khi sử dụng Bitcoin Core. Bởi có rất nhiều kẻ gian đã đặt virus vào các chuỗi khối bitcoin và khiến cho việc chạy Bitcoin Core trở nên khó khăn hơn. Và điều này chắc chắn sẽ ảnh hưởng mạnh tới máy tính chạy hệ điều hành Windows.
  • Bạn rất dễ trở thành mục tiêu tấn công bởi Bitcoin Core cung cấp tài nguyên cho mạng ngang hàng Bitcoin. Do đó, những người muốn phá vỡ mạng sẽ tấn công người dùng Bitcoin Core bằng cách gây ảnh hưởng tới các phần mềm khác trên máy tính.

Một số câu hỏi về Bitcoin core

Như vậy, toàn bộ thông tin liên quan tới ứng dụng Bitcoincore đã được chúng tôi cung cấp chi tiết tới cho các bạn. Tuy nhiên, nếu bạn vẫn muốn hiểu rõ hơn về phần mềm này thì có thể tham khảo thêm một số câu hỏi được chúng tôi tổng hợp dưới đây nhé.

Có thể đóng góp phát triển Bitcoin Core theo cách nào?

Hiện nay, để đóng góp cho sự phát triển của Bitcoin Core bạn có thể thực hiện theo 2 cách chính bao gồm:

  • Đóng góp bằng sử dụng những tính năng, công cụ có sẵn tại Bitcoin Core như: Viết code, dịch tài liệu, viết tài liệu cho nhà phát triển hoặc tới người dùng,….
  • Tham gia vào phòng chat IRC và thảo luận chi tiết kế hoạch của bạn với nhà phát triển Bitcoin Core
Cách đóng góp cho mạng lưới Bitcoin
Cách đóng góp cho mạng lưới Bitcoin

Làm sao lấy lại mật khẩu Bitcoin core nếu lỡ quên?

Như chúng tôi đã khuyên các bạn ở phần trên, ngay sau khi đặt xong mật khẩu, các bạn nên ghi lại mật khẩu vào một tờ giấy để phòng trường hợp sau này quên. Nếu như các bạn không thực hiện điều đó thì vẫn có thể lấy lại được mật khẩu của mình bằng cách nhấn chọn Setting -> Encrypt Wallet -> Forget Password.

Việc bạn cần phải làm đó chính là xác minh danh tính của mình, khẳng định bạn là chủ tài khoản. Khi đó, hệ thống mới cho phép bạn đặt lại mật khẩu.

Nên sử dụng Bitcoin Core không?

Việc sử dụng Bitcoin Core hay không hoàn toàn là sự lựa chọn của bạn. Bạn có thể dựa vào những đánh giá về ưu, nhược điểm của Bitcoin Core mà chúng tôi cung cấp ở trên để đưa ra quyết định cuối cùng.

Hiện nay, Bitcoin Core vẫn là một ứng dụng được nhiều nhà đầu tư sử dụng. Tuy nhiên, nếu bạn là một nhà đầu tư mới thì chúng tôi khuyên các bạn nên củng cố thêm kiến thức cho mình thay vì tải phần mềm này về nhé.

Kết bài

Trên đây là bài viết Bitcoin core là gì? Cách sử dụng phần mềm Bitcoin core để tham gia đóng góp vào sự phát triển mạng lưới Bitcoin toàn cầu.

Chúc các bạn có những kiến thức thú vị.

Mọi ý kiến đóng góp hay thắc mắc cần giải đáp bạn đừng ngần ngại hỏi chúng tôi qua khung bình luận bên dưới hoặc:

Vote 5 sao nhé!

guest
0 Góp ý
Inline Feedbacks
View all comments